The Air-Conditioning and Refrigeration Institute (ARI) (Arlington, VA) re-elected Daniel W. Holmes as chairman of its board of directors at the organization’s 48th Annual Meeting, held recently in Aventura, FL. Other officers named at the annual meeting include: Thomas E. Bettcher, first vice chairman, and Debbie Hawkins, treasurer. Gary L. Tapella will continue as immediate past chairman. Officers confirmed by the board include eight vice presidents: Scott Boxer, Ralph Coppola, David J. Huntley, David J. LaGrand, David Pannier, John H. Reilly, and Robert Wilkins. The Air Conditioning Contractors of Arizona (ACCA) (Phoenix, AZ) has named Jerry Holdaway as its Member of the Year. Holdaway is the president and principal owner of AZME.
